As I was optimizing SEO for a handful of new blogs I'd set up, I was reminded of the monotony of setting up search engine optimization for websites. To help others keep track of the core SEO basics that are essential for optimizing any new website, and to help beginners with their own search engine optimization efforts, I have provided this list of SEO essentials:
- Metadata: get your metadescriptions and metakeywords in place for every page
- Sitemap: that's with a capital "S" meaning it's XML generated (hint: register it with Google)
- Tag Cloud: adds obvious keywords and links to more content on your pages
- Analytics: no point in doing SEO if you're not tracking and responding to results
- Blog: search engine optimization depends highly on content; blogs are perfect for SEO content
- SEF URLs: make your URLs easy for the search engines to read, and your rankings will improve
Of course, that's just the tip of the iceberg, and so far we've only touched on what you can do to YOUR site to improve search engine optimization... stay tuned for more secrets to come.
